1. What is P0010?

P0010 is a Diagnostic Trouble Code that indicates an issue with the Intake Camshaft Position Actuator Circuit (Bank 1). Bank 1 refers to the engine bank containing cylinder 1, and the camshaft position actuator (a solenoid-controlled valve) regulates oil flow to adjust camshaft timing—optimizing engine performance, fuel efficiency, and emissions. P0010 triggers when the Engine Control Module (ECM) detects a malfunction in the actuator’s electrical circuit (e.g., open, short, or low voltage).


Why It Matters for Chevrolet Silverado 1500

For Silverado owners—especially those using their trucks for towing or heavy hauling—a faulty camshaft actuator circuit can lead to reduced power, rough idling, and increased fuel consumption. Ignoring P0010 may also trigger additional codes (e.g., P0011) and potentially cause long-term engine damage due to improper valve timing.

2. Common Causes in Chevrolet Silverado 1500

P0010 in Silverado 1500 typically stems from issues affecting the intake camshaft actuator's electrical circuit or oil supply:

  • Faulty camshaft position actuator solenoid — Internal coil failure or valve sticking prevents proper oil flow regulation.
  • Wiring harness issues — Damaged wires, loose connections, or corrosion in the actuator connector (common in Silverados with 100,000+ miles).
  • Low engine oil pressure — Inadequate pressure prevents the actuator from functioning correctly (check oil level and pump health).
  • Contaminated oil — Sludge or debris can clog the actuator valve, common in Silverados with infrequent oil changes.
  • ECM software issues — Rare, but outdated calibration can misinterpret actuator signals in 2016-2019 models.

3. Key Symptoms in Chevrolet Silverado 1500

Owners typically notice these P0010-related symptoms:

  • Illuminated Check Engine Light with P0010 stored
  • Reduced engine performance, especially during acceleration
  • Rough idle or engine hesitation
  • Increased fuel consumption (2-4 MPG drop common)

4. Silverado 1500 Models Prone to P0010

While P0010 can occur across model years, certain Silverado variants show higher incidence due to engine design:

  • 2014–2019 Silverado 1500 with 5.3L EcoTec3 V8 — Most reported cases due to specific actuator design
  • 2017–2023 Silverado 1500 6.2L V8 — Higher performance engines stress actuator components
  • High-mileage Silverados (120,000+ miles) — Increased wear on solenoids and wiring
  • Silverados with infrequent oil changes — Oil contamination accelerates actuator failure

Technical Service Bulletins (TSBs) for 2016-2018 models recommend updated actuator solenoid (part #12634898) for P0010 resolution.

5. Diagnostic Steps with MA900

The MA900 diagnostic tool simplifies P0010 diagnosis by monitoring actuator signals and oil pressure data in real time:

Step Action with MA900 Silverado Goal Pass/Fail Criteria
1 Full System Scan > Chevrolet > Silverado 1500 > Engine Confirm P0010 and check for related codes (P0011, P0521) Pass: Isolated P0010 | Fail: Multiple codes indicate broader issues
2 Live Data > Monitor "Intake Camshaft Position Actuator Voltage" Normal voltage should range between 9-14V during operation Pass: Voltage within range | Fail: Voltage below 9V or erratic fluctuations
3 Active Tests > "Camshaft Actuator Control Test" Verify actuator responds to ECM commands Pass: Actuator cycles properly | Fail: No response indicates solenoid/wiring issue
4 Live Data > Check "Engine Oil Pressure" readings Minimum 5 psi at idle, 30+ psi at 2000 RPM Pass: Pressure within specs | Fail: Low pressure requires oil system inspection
5 Physical Inspection > Check connector for corrosion, wiring for damage Ensure electrical connections are intact Pass: Clean, secure connections | Fail: Repair/replace damaged components

Case Example: A 2018 Silverado 5.3L with P0010 showed actuator voltage fluctuating between 3-5V via MA900. Active tests confirmed no response from the solenoid. After replacing the actuator (OEM #12634898) and cleaning the connector, voltage stabilized at 12V, resolving P0010.

6. Fixes & Execution for Chevrolet Silverado 1500

Repair strategy depends on MA900 test results. Most P0010 cases resolve with these solutions:

  • Replace camshaft position actuator solenoid — If MA900 confirms no response during active tests. Use OEM-equivalent (AC Delco #12634898 for 2014-2019 5.3L).
  • Repair wiring and connectors — Fix damaged wires, clean corrosion, and apply dielectric grease to prevent future issues.
  • Perform oil change with system flush — Contaminated oil is a common cause; use recommended viscosity (5W-30 for most Silverados).
  • Address oil pressure issues — Replace oil pump or repair leaks if MA900 shows low pressure readings.
  • ECM reflash — Some 2016-2018 models benefit from updated calibration to resolve false P0010 triggers.

Silverado-Specific Repair Tips

  1. Always disconnect the battery before working on electrical components
  2. Allow engine to cool completely before accessing the actuator (located near hot engine components)
  3. Use MA900 to verify repair success by monitoring actuator voltage during test drive
  4. After replacing the actuator, perform an oil change to remove any contamination
  5. Clear codes and perform 30-minute drive cycle to allow ECM to relearn parameters

7. Repair Costs & Safety Tips for Silverado 1500

MA900 Diagnostic Tool: One-time investment for actuator testing
OEM Camshaft Actuator Solenoid: $85–$210 (varies by engine)
Wiring Repair Kit: $15–$45
Oil Change with Flush: $60–$120
Oil Pump Replacement (if needed): $350–$700
Professional Diagnosis + Repair: $180–$450 (excluding pump)

Critical Safety Precautions

  • Disconnect battery negative terminal before working on electrical components
  • Work on a level surface with vehicle securely supported on jack stands
  • Allow engine to cool completely to prevent burns
  • Use proper torque specifications when reinstalling actuator components
  • Verify oil pressure with MA900 after any oil system repairs

8. Preventive Maintenance for Silverado 1500 P0010

Reduce P0010 risk with these proactive steps:

  • Change oil every 5,000–7,500 miles with manufacturer-recommended viscosity
  • Inspect camshaft actuator connector during routine service—clean and apply dielectric grease
  • Use high-quality detergent oil to minimize sludge buildup
  • Check oil level monthly to prevent low-pressure conditions
  • Use MA900 to monitor actuator voltage quarterly on high-mileage Silverados
  • Address Check Engine Lights promptly to avoid secondary damage

9. Frequently Asked Questions

Can I drive my Silverado with P0010?

Short-term driving is possible but not recommended. Extended operation may cause reduced performance and potential engine damage.

Will replacing the actuator fix P0010?

In approximately 70% of cases, yes. Always test with MA900 first to confirm the actuator is the issue before replacement.

How does P0010 differ from P0011?

P0010 is an electrical circuit issue, while P0011 indicates a mechanical problem with camshaft timing (over-advanced).

Can low oil cause P0010?

Yes—low oil pressure prevents proper actuator operation. Always check oil level first when diagnosing P0010.

Does P0010 affect emissions testing?

Yes—improper camshaft timing typically causes increased emissions and failed tests. Repair before testing.
